Pressure effect on anharmonic coefficients for the specific heat of alkali metals and alloys

Using the pressure effect on the two-body interaction and the mode frequencies based on the pseudopotential formalism, the anharmonic contributions to the specific heat of alkali metals and alloys under pressure are studied theoretically. The obtained results of the anharmonic coefficient for the specific heat A, defined by CΩ/3Nk=1+AT, for K, Rb and Cs under atmospheric pressure, are in good agreement with the observed data. Then, the concentration dependence of the anharmonic coefficient A is calculated for Rb1-xKx, Cs1-xKx, Cs1-xRbx solid solutions, which decreases under pressure. (orig.)
